Voicemail for Builders: Never Miss an Important Job Enquiry
For builders and construction professionals, missing a phone call can mean missing out on valuable work. Potential clients often call several contractors before choosing who to hire, and if they cannot reach you, they may simply move on to the next builder. A professional voicemail system ensures that even when you’re on-site, operating machinery, or working at height, your business remains reachable.
Builders spend much of their day away from the office, working on construction sites where answering calls isn’t always safe or practical. A reliable voicemail service allows callers to leave clear messages about project enquiries, quotes, or urgent requests. This ensures you can review the details later and respond when it’s safe and convenient.
Modern voicemail solutions offer far more than basic message recording. Many systems include voicemail-to-email functionality, meaning messages are automatically sent to your email inbox. This allows builders to quickly see who called and listen to messages from a smartphone or laptop without having to dial into a phone system. For busy tradespeople who are constantly on the move, this feature is particularly useful.
Professional voicemail greetings can also help create a positive first impression. When a potential customer calls your business, a clear and friendly message reassures them that they’ve contacted a professional and reliable builder. The greeting can encourage callers to leave their name, contact details, and a brief description of the work they need done, making it easier to prioritise and return calls.
Voicemail systems also help builders manage multiple enquiries more effectively. Instead of interrupting work repeatedly throughout the day, calls can be captured and reviewed during breaks or after finishing a job. This improves productivity while ensuring that no potential client enquiry is overlooked.
For building companies with multiple staff members, voicemail can help route messages to the appropriate person. For example, enquiries about new builds, renovations, or repairs can be forwarded to the relevant team member. This ensures faster responses and better customer service.
Another benefit of voicemail for builders is organisation. Messages can be saved, forwarded, or stored for reference, helping businesses keep track of project requests and client communications. This can be particularly useful when dealing with multiple projects or when reviewing details of a previous conversation.
